The Art of the Aperture: A Deep Dive into Sash Window Architectural Details

The Sash Window Refurbishment window is more than merely a practical opening in a wall; it is a foundation of classical architecture that has specified the visual of British and colonial streetscapes for over three centuries. Distinguished for its stylish proportions and ingenious mechanical style, the sliding sash window represents a peak of joinery craftsmanship. To understand the architectural significance of these windows, one must look beyond the glass and take a look at the intricate details that constitute their form and function.

The Historical Evolution of the Sash Window

The origins of the vertical sliding sash window are typically debated, with roots traced back to late 17th-century England and the Netherlands. Initially, these windows were "single-hung," where only the bottom sash moved while the leading remained repaired. By the Georgian era, the "double-hung" system-- where both sashes move separately-- ended up being the standard.

Throughout history, the architectural details of sash windows have moved in action to technological improvements in glass manufacturing and changing aesthetic preferences.

The Georgian Influence (1714-- 1837)

During the Georgian duration, glass was costly and hard to make in large sheets. This resulted in the renowned "six-over-six" glazing pattern. The architectural information here is discovered in the glazing bars (or muntins), which were at first thick and chunky however ended up being progressively thinner and more fragile as joinery techniques enhanced.

The Victorian Transition (1837-- 1901)

As the Industrial Revolution permitted the production of bigger, heavier sheets of plate glass, the requirement for several little panes decreased. Victorian windows often included "two-over-two" patterns. Because larger glass panes were considerably heavier, designers introduced sash horns-- ornamental extensions of the vertical stiles-- to supply extra structural strength to the mortise and tenon joints.

The Edwardian Era (1901-- 1910)

Edwardian architecture preferred light and height. A typical architectural detail from this Period Window Renovation is the "six-over-one" configuration, integrating a multi-pane upper Sash Window Architectural Details with a single large pane below, frequently integrating stained glass in the upper sections.


The Anatomy of a Sash Window: Key Components

The complexity of a sash window lies in its hidden mechanics and the accurate interlocking of its wooden components. Below are the main architectural components:

1. Package Frame

The Box Sash Windows frame is the external housing of the window, built into the brickwork or masonry. It consists of the head (the top), the jambs (the sides), and the cill (the base). The jambs are hollow "boxes" developed to hide the counterweights.

2. The Sashes (Upper and Lower)

The sashes are the movable frames that hold the glass. They consist of:

  • Stiles: The vertical members of the sash.
  • Bed rails: The horizontal members (top, bottom, and conference rails).
  • Fulfilling Rails: The point where the top and bottom sashes overlap when closed. These are often beveled to ensure a weatherproof seal.

3. The Counterweight System

Perhaps the most innovative detail of the sash window is its balance. This system includes:

  • Weights: Lead or cast-iron weights hidden inside the box frame.
  • Cords and Pulleys: Hardwearing cotton cords that run over brass wheels, connecting the sash to the weights.
  • The Wagtail: A thin slip of wood inside the box that prevents the weights from knocking into one another.

4. Beads and Seals

  • Staff Bead: The ornamental moulding that holds the sashes in place inside the space.
  • Parting Bead: A thin strip of wood that sits in a groove in package frame, separating the top and bottom sashes to enable them to slide independently.

Architectural Details Comparison Table

The following table describes the stylistic distinctions in sash window details throughout the three major historical durations:

FeatureGeorgian StyleVictorian StyleEdwardian Style
Glazing PatternSix-over-six (multi-pane)Two-over-two or one-over-oneSix-over-one or ornate top sash
Glazing BarsThin, delicate (later Georgian)Thick or non-existentBlended; often really slim
Sash HornsRarely presentElaborate and structuralTypically present; decorative
Glass TypeCrown or Cylinder glassPlate glassLarge plate glass/ Stained glass
Timber PreferenceSlow-grown Oak or PineRed Baltic Pine or Pitch PineTeak, Walnut, or Pine

Joinery and Construction Details

Expert joiners stress that the longevity of a Sash Window Repair window depends on the quality of its joints. Generally, mortise and tenon joints are utilized to connect the rails and stiles. These joints are typically protected with wood pegs (dowels) and animal-hide glues.

Another critical architectural detail is the architrave. While the window sits within the wall, the architrave is the ornamental timber moulding that frames the window internally, bridging the space in between the flowerpot and the plasterwork. In grander homes, these were frequently highly ornate, including fluting or sculpted corner blocks.

Vital Hardware (Ironmongery)

The complements of a sash window serve both visual and practical purposes:

  • Fasteners: Usually a "Brighton Fastener" or a "Fitch Lock" found on the meeting rails to lock the window.
  • Sash Lifts: Small handles connected to the bottom rail of the lower sash to help in opening.
  • Sash Eyes: Circular pulls connected to the leading rail of the upper sash.
  • Limitation Stops: Modern safety additions that avoid the window from opening past a certain point, supplying ventilation without jeopardizing security.

Modern Enhancements to Traditional Details

While historic integrity is important, modern-day architectural requirements prioritize thermal effectiveness. Today's sash windows often incorporate modern technology without sacrificing traditional aesthetic appeals:

  1. Slimline Double Glazing: Specialized vacuum-sealed units that suit the exact same profile as conventional single glazing, preserving the slim appearance of original glazing bars.
  2. Draught-Proofing Systems: Brush strips or silicone seals discreetly embedded into the parting and staff beads to remove rattles and heat loss.
  3. Accoya Wood: A chemically modified wood that is extremely resistant to rot and shrinkage, guaranteeing that the tight tolerances required for sash windows are maintained for decades.

Frequently Asked Questions (FAQ)

What is the function of a sash horn?

Originally, sash horns were presented in the mid-19th century. Because bigger, much heavier sheets of glass were being utilized, the mortise and tenon joints of the sash needed additional reinforcement. The "horn" is an extension of the stile that prevents the joint from being pulled apart by the weight of the glass.

Can initial sash windows be double glazed?

Yes, it is possible through a procedure referred to as "retrofitting." If the existing lumber frames remain in great condition, they can be customized to hold slimline double-glazing systems. Alternatively, new sashes can be made to fit the initial box frames.

Why are sash windows typically painted white?

While contemporary windows come in lots of colors, white was historically popular since it reflected light into the room and camouflaged the lead-based paints as soon as utilized to safeguard the lumber from the elements. Furthermore, paint is necessary for securing the wood from UV damage and wetness.

What is the distinction in between single-hung and double-hung sash windows?

In a single-hung window, just the bottom sash relocations vertically while the leading sash is repaired. In a double-hung window, both the leading and bottom sashes can slide, enabling for much better ventilation as hot air leaves through the top and cool air enters through the bottom.

How do I recognize the era of my sash windows?

Take a look at the glazing pattern. A high variety of small panes (e.g., 12 or 16) generally shows a Georgian origin. Two large panes with "horns" on the upper sash suggest a Victorian design, while ornamental upper sashes over a single big lower pane are usually Edwardian.
